Often cited as one of Michelangelo’s most complex pieces, the magnificent work portrays God’s final judgment of mankind and was initially quite controversial in its depiction of nudity; in fact, the Council of Trent condemned the fresco in 1564 and ordered Mannerist painted Daniele da Volterra to cover up certain parts considered obscene.
